LONDON WOOL SALES

{ IXCKEASED PKICES REALISED. J Received May S, MMfS jun. J f ' London, May .">. J ~ At the wool sales "802 bales' were >JI '. oll'ercd, including TtXMI cross-breils. There 3 was a large attendance, including a re- Jjj cord number of Americans. Then' was 3j| a strong general competition for medium 41 cross-breds, which sold at rates 111 per M , cent, above the closing rates of March 4 , sales. Fine and coarse cross-breds were *$ ,' .) per cent, higher. There was a poor _ > i selection of merinos, which' were par 'i to "> per cent, higher. * -=—=
